What you want is on the other side of consistency

Yes, consistency is key to your success and mastery comes by consistently doing one thing for a certain period of time.

It’s all well and good, but there is a caveat to this. There might be multiple actually, but today, we will be covering three scenarios where you have to stop and re-evaluate your situation

You cannot continue doing the same thing and expect a different result.

At some point, it would be in your best interest to stop everything, go back to the drawing board or square one and figure out what needs to change, what needs to continue, and what needs to be dropped!

What are these three scenarios?

  1. Consistently do the wrong thing. Yes, you might get it or will get it right eventually, but at what cost? Find a coach or a strategist. Pay the money and shorten the learning curve.
  2. When your gut tells you that it’s time to pivot, it’s time. Ie what you’re doing does not align with you or your lifestyle dot your values. You don’t have to wait six months. The repercussion is that you are out of alignment, you are not walking in your God-ordained path.
  3. Strategically, give it six months. If it does not work, then please pivot. You cannot continue doing the same thing and expect a different result!

What do you want 90 days, six months, or even 12 months from today?

Let today be day 0 and then consistently show up from day 1.

Now how do you plan to stay consistent because a strategy without implementation is pointless?

We outlined a few ways you can stay consistent below:

  1. stay productive. What is your high-performance plan? It could even be as simple as making sure you get your 8 hours sleep because sleep is so important you know?

  2. Take aligned action and create a strategy that works for you, your lifestyle, and your audience. This is where authenticity comes in. For Eg can you realistically create a mini-course or a pdf? Yes, it’s better but are you in that position? Will your audience be okay with a pdf too?

  3. Make a decision today that you do more of the planning and even more of the showing up and implementing

  4. You should always be profitable whatever the goal is. It is a morale booster and it works like a charm any day anytime. So if you want to launch a course in 90 or 180 days, how can you be profitable while you do that work? Making money is a morale booster, it also validates your work i.e. proves that you’re on the right path

  5. Surround yourself with the right community that will keep you accountable

  6. Lastly, this is something I like to do for fun and how I stay accountable. I decide on my reward, how I’m going to treat myself at the end of that time frame after I have achieved my goal.

Even if I don’t fully achieve that goal, I will still reward myself for showing up and staying consistent

Welcome to The Show Up Club Podcast.

This first episode is all about defining what the next level is for entrepreneurs. I also told you a short story about me, so you have an idea of who Misola is.

The next level is unique to every individual because we are all at different phases of our lives and businesses.

There are five different phases in your entrepreneurial journey and they are:

  1. Starter: the very first step is to do the mindset work and believe in yourself. Sounds simple? This is the most important step and is very often overlooked.
  2. Architect: what’s the point of building a house without a plan. What’s the point of starting a business without a strategy? Failing to plan is planning to fail. At this stage, you create a solid foundation for your business. I taught this extensively in my Shine Your Light workshop and you can sign up with this link: https://misolaadeyemo.com/
  3. Builder: this is when you start taking action and extensively execute your marketing strategy. It’s about consistently showing up, building your list, and expanding your network
  4. Tester: For every time you launch or create a new offer and get people to enrol, you are testing. The goal is to keep testing (launching) until you have validated your offer. And then, it is time to:
  5. Scale: This is time to scale, automate as much as possible, simplify your processes, hire your first or a new team member, and reach a larger audience, etc

For every phase, it is consistency that will make you see growth and progress. So for every stage, you need to figure out what your action steps are and then show up consistently by executing those steps
